3M Scotch-Brite™ Roloc™ SE Surface Conditioning Discs
Scotch-Brite™ Roloc™ SE Surface Conditioning Discs combine a coarse, non-woven disc with the efficiency of the 3M™ Roloc™ quick-change attachment system. Our discs are designed for heavy-duty deburring and finishing, with a conformable fibre and supportive Roloc backing for aggressive cutting. Unique
The unique construction of the Scotch-Brite™ disc is made up of non-woven fibres and aluminium oxide abrasive making it tough and durable. Compared to traditional abrasives that quickly wear down when used, this discs high cut-rate, hardness, strength and low heat retention make aluminium oxide a popular choice.
The Scotch Brite™ surface conditioning disc allows for easy adaptation to a profiled surface. It has been designed to last longer than wire brushes and other abrasive discs. The abrasive standards are kept constant throughout its lifespan. This is because the disc doesn't get clogged up, extending the life of the product.

Benefits of using a non-woven disc?
Non-woven discs provide a uniformed and consistent performance throughout its lifetime. They are flexible to allow the material to adapt and conform to irregular surfaces. the open construction allows for air curculation for cool operation and reduces the potential for burning.
What safety requirements should I observe?
When grinding metal or sanding, appropriate personal protection equipment should be worn. Gloves, eye protection and even respiratory protection are essential PPE for general purpose grinding and polishing applications.
For safe operation of an angle grinder, be sure you have participated in appropriate training and are aware of all safety advice relevant to the material you are working on.
